About this course

By integrating trauma-informed practices into educational and support settings, learners can help create safer, more nurturing environments that promote healing and resilience. Enrollees will develop essential skills in recognizing trauma's impact on learning, behavior, and social-emotional development. They will also explore various trauma-informed strategies and interventions, equipping them to address the diverse needs of trauma-affected individuals. As a result, course participants will be better prepared to make a meaningful difference in the lives of those they serve, opening up new opportunities for career advancement and growth.

Course Details

• Understanding Trauma and Its Impact on Learning
• Holistic Approaches to Trauma-Informed Education
• Creating Supportive Learning Environments for Traumatized Students
• Identifying and Responding to Trauma in the Classroom
• The Role of Self-Care in Trauma-Informed Education
• Secondary Traumatic Stress and Compassion Fatigue in Educators
• Culturally Responsive Trauma-Informed Practices
• Evidence-Based Interventions for Traumatized Students
• Collaborating with Families and Community Resources for Trauma Support
• Policy and Advocacy in Trauma-Informed Education
